For the 2026-27 school year, there is 1 public preschool serving 300 students in Brooklyn-Guernsey-Malcom Comm School District. This district's average pre testing ranking is 8/10, which is in the top 30% of public pre schools in Iowa.
Public Preschool in Brooklyn-Guernsey-Malcom Comm School District have an average math proficiency score of 77% (versus the Iowa public pre school average of 73%), and reading proficiency score of 82% (versus the 69%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 9%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Iowa public preschool average of 28% (majority Hispanic).

Brooklyn-Guernsey-Malcom Comm School District, which is ranked within the top 50% of all 325 school districts in Iowa (based off of combined math and reading proficiency testing data) for the 2022-2023 school year.
The school district's graduation rate of 90% has stayed relatively flat over five school years.

District Revenue and Spending
The revenue/student of $18,840 is higher than the state median of $18,179. The school district revenue/student has stayed relatively flat over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$17,421 is less than the state median of $18,122. The school district spending/student has grown by 18% over four school years.
